Indoor Unit Temperature Sensor Placement
The primary indoor sensor is typically integrated into the air handling section of the indoor unit. It is usually positioned away from direct sunlight, drafts, and heat sources like lamps or electronics to avoid skewed readings. In wall-mounted units, the sensor is often located near the front panel or near the evaporator coil. When possible, ensure there is unobstructed airflow around the sensor area for accurate ambient temperature measurement. Poor placement can lead to temperature swings and reduced comfort.
Outdoor Unit Sensor Placement And Role
Outdoor sensors monitor ambient conditions that affect system efficiency, such as outdoor temperature and humidity. On many Fujitsu models, outdoor sensing is integrated with the controller and may not require user access. If an outdoor sensor is accessible, ensure it is mounted away from heat-reflective surfaces, direct sun exposure, and obstructions like shrubs or debris. Proper placement minimizes inaccuracies in outdoor temperature data used for defrost cycles and efficiency calculations.
Remote Sensor Options And Placement Considerations
Some Fujitsu systems support optional remote sensors to measure temperature in a separate zone or at a different height. Place remote sensors away from heat sources, generators, or drafts. The sensor should be installed in the same room or zone as the area it is intended to control, at a height similar to human occupancy (about 4 to 6 feet). Secure mounting is important to prevent movement that could affect readings. Remote sensing can improve comfort uniformity when zones differ significantly in exposure.
Common Issues Linked To Sensor Location
Incorrect sensor placement can cause uneven cooling or heating, rapid cycling, or noticeable temperature discrepancies between rooms. Common causes include exposure to direct sunlight, proximity to heat-producing appliances, blocked vents, or sensor blockage by dust and debris. After service work, it is prudent to re-check sensor alignment, verify no loose wiring, and ensure the sensor is clean and unobstructed for accurate data transmission.

Troubleshooting Temperature Reading Discrepancies
Begin with a visual inspection of the sensor housing and wiring for damage or loose connections. Compare indoor readings with a reliable room thermometer placed away from direct sun or vents. If readings diverge significantly, reset the system if your model supports a soft reset of sensor data. For persistent issues, confirm that the remote sensor is correctly paired and located as recommended by the manufacturer. Documentation and model-specific guidance can usually be found in the user manual or on Fujitsu’s support site.
